ABSTRACT:
An electromagnetic clutch device for transmitting torque from an input means to an output means. The clutch actuating means includes an electromagnetic means, a driving means, an armature coaxially disposed with the input means and threadedly connected to a driving friction ring member, said armature responsive to said electromagnetic winding and said friction ring member being allowed to adjust with respect to said armature for driving the output means. The relative position between the armature and the driving friction ring member is maintained by a retarder disposed coaxially with the armature. The retarder permits relative rotational motion between the driving friction ring member and the armature in one direction and prevents relative motion between said armature and ring member in the other opposite direction. The fail-safe feature is such that when the electromagnetic means is energized no torque is transmitted from the input means to the output means. Upon failure of the electromagnetic means the clutch becomes engaged and continuously transmits torque from the input means to the output means.
